梳理软件系统数据是一个复杂的过程,涉及多个步骤和工具。以下是一些关键步骤和方法,可以帮助你有效地梳理系统数据:
需求收集与明确
需求收集会议:组织需求收集会议,邀请项目团队、利益相关者和最终用户一起讨论和收集需求。
面谈和访谈:与利益相关者进行一对一或小组访谈,深入了解他们的需求和问题。
问卷调查:发布问卷调查以获取利益相关者的反馈和需求。
观察:观察用户在其工作环境中使用类似软件的情况,以获取关于他们实际需求的见解。
数据字典
创建数据字典,记录系统中所有数据项及其属性,包括字段名称、字段类型、字段长度、字段描述等信息。这有助于清晰地了解系统中各个数据项的详细信息。
ER图(实体关系图)
使用ER图来表示数据结构,通过实体、属性和关系来描述系统中的数据模型。ER图可以帮助直观地了解系统中的数据实体及其之间的关系。
数据流图
绘制数据流图,展示数据在系统中的流动和处理过程。这有助于理解数据在系统中的流动路径和处理逻辑。
数据整理与清洗
去除重复数据:确保数据集中没有重复记录。
处理缺失值和异常值:对缺失或异常数据进行清洗,以提高数据的可靠性和准确性。
数据规范化:统一日期格式、数字格式等,以提高数据的一致性和可比性。
数据转换与计算
对数据进行转换和计算,生成新的变量或指标,以满足具体需求。
数据建模与可视化
使用FineBI等商业智能工具进行数据建模和可视化。FineBI的拖拽式数据建模功能可以帮助用户轻松梳理和可视化数据结构,提高工作效率。
数据导入与自动化整合
利用API接口、ETL工具等技术手段,自动收集、转换并加载来自不同系统的数据到ERP或其他系统中。
权限管理与数据备份
实施权限管理,限制不必要的数据访问与修改,保护数据安全。同时,利用自动化工具进行数据备份与恢复,防范数据丢失风险。
数据分类与标准化
将数据按照业务属性归类,并制定统一的数据录入格式和规则,如日期格式、计量单位等。这有助于确保信息的一致性与准确性。
数据归档
将不常用的历史数据迁移至存档区,提升系统运行效率。
通过以上步骤和方法,你可以系统地梳理和优化软件系统的数据,确保数据的准确性、一致性和可用性,从而为后续的数据分析和决策提供可靠的基础。